Jòrdi
Also spelled: George, Jorge, Georg, Giorgio, Yuri
Jòrdi · George (English) · Jorge (Spanish, Portuguese) · Georg (German) · Giorgio (Italian) · Yuri (Russian)
Pronunciation: ZHOR-dee
Meaning
farmer, earth-worker
Origin
Catalan, from Greek
About Jòrdi
Jòrdi, the Catalan form of George, brings a grounded and sturdy feel, echoing its ancient Greek roots meaning "farmer" or "earth-worker." It’s a name that feels both timeless and distinctly regional, offering a refreshing alternative to its more common English counterpart. For parents drawn to names with a rich history and a connection to nature, but who also desire a touch of European flair, Jòrdi is an excellent choice. It’s a name that conveys strength and tradition without being overly formal, perfect for a child with a vibrant spirit and a steady character. While globally less recognized than its linguistic cousins, its unique spelling and pronunciation give it an immediate charm and a memorable quality.
